We decided to spend the day at the San Antonio Zoo. Walking up to the entrance brought back memories of when I was a kid going to the zoo there.
Abby and Luke hung out in the front packs and seem to really like looking at all the animals. Our favorite "attraction" was a monkey named Gibson who escaped from his cage. We were teasing Hayden and Cooper that it was let the animals out day and little did we know it really happened! Gibson is smaller than the other monkeys in his cage and managed to figure out how to squeeze through the openings. He gets out daily so they hired a man to stand there and babysit him. When he gets out the man yells for him to go back in and sprays water on him. Pretty entertaining!! Here is a picture of Gibson before he got out.
